--- np2/vram/vram.c 2004/02/18 21:58:41 1.3 +++ np2/vram/vram.c 2005/02/07 14:46:13 1.6 @@ -3,16 +3,17 @@ #include "vram.h" -const UINT32 vramplaneseg[4] = {VRAM_E, VRAM_B, VRAM_R, VRAM_G}; - - VRAM_T vramop; - BYTE tramupdate[0x1000]; - BYTE vramupdate[0x8000]; + _VRAMOP vramop; + UINT8 tramupdate[0x1000]; + UINT8 vramupdate[0x8000]; +#if defined(SUPPORT_PC9821) + UINT8 vramex[0x80000]; +#endif void vram_initialize(void) { - vramop.operate = 0; + ZeroMemory(&vramop, sizeof(vramop)); i286_vram_dispatch(0); }